Store the rhizomes in dampened sand or peat moss in a cool, dark... WebThe scientific name for water lily is Nymphaeaceae. Water lilies are found all over the world, in a variety of shapes and colors, but are found in freshwater ponds, marshes, and swamps. They thrive in tropical and temperate climates. WebNov 22, 2024 · Remove all dead and dying foliage. Move it to the place it will spend the winter, and fill the bucket with water, covering the surface of the plant's soil by about 2 to 6 inches. Water lilies and their surface lily pads can blanket areas of water as deep as six feet. WebJul 10, 2024 · Their abundance provides important benefits to the ecosystem. They create food and shelter for both aquatic and non-aquatic wildlife. WebJul 17, 2024 · Hardy lilies will survive outdoors even if the water on a pond’s surface freezes into a thick sheet of ice. Store rhizomes in a plastic bag filled with slightly damp peat moss or sand. Seal and store in a dark, cool room that stays above 50 degrees.
